M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Auckland

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Auckland, chennai and europe countries. You can find many jobs for freshers related to the job positions in Auckland.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Auckland
MongoDB MongoDB works with wealthy JSON Documents, supports a robust query language, Supports aggregations and different trendy use-cases similar to geo-based search, graph search, and text search. Its NoSQL information works with knowledge very efficiently. . It provides high performance, high accessibility, and automatic scaling to provide effective assortment Operations. The CRUD operations are related to many further choices. Learn from expert trainers with the best skills through the most effective sources. it's more relevant these days than ever for cloud-native applications. the globe is on the brink of an information overload, and large databases are required to store and manipulate this information. MongoDB, also called the NoSQL database program could be a free and open-source database program that uses JSON-like documents with schemas. the two situations that it addresses specifically are indexes that don’t work into memory and write-heavy data.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Madhav

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Auckland)
Qualification: MCA

Experience: Java Html CSS Sql Sdlc agile scrum Have experience in front end development  more..

Vatsal

Mobile: +91 8301010866
Location: Maharashtra, Online (Auckland)
Qualification: Masters in Information technology

Experience: 2 years experience in Black Box testing using JIRA administrator tool |   more..

Vantaku

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Auckland)
Qualification: Bsc computers

Experience: “I am passionate about my work Because I love what I do I have a steady source of motivation that  more..

Pooja

Mobile: +91 9446600368
Location: Maharashtra, Online (Auckland)
Qualification: Bachelor's degree

Experience: manual testing automation testing sdlc stlc bug life cycle jira agile API I have 6 month experience in software testing  more..

VINAY

Mobile: +91 91884 77559
Location: Bangalore, Online (Auckland)
Qualification: BE in Civil engineering

Experience: Automation functional test script using Cucumber Scenarios and selenium WebDriver using Java programming language  more..

Pannati

Mobile: +91 91884 77559
Location: Telangana, Online (Auckland)
Qualification: B. Sc computer science

Experience: I have worked on OTT Platform development  more..

Nitin

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Auckland)
Qualification: MCA

Experience: My skills are Java oops SQL DBMS software testing html css node js (basic) |   more..

Nitin

Mobile: +91 8301010866
Location: Mumbai, Online (Auckland)
Qualification: Bsc computer science

Experience: Python SQL javascript Previously worked as a javascript python developer at infisolve pvt Ltd | Resume for   more..

Bathala

Mobile: +91 91884 77559
Location: Bangalore, Online (Auckland)
Qualification: B.Tech

Experience: Python Full stock web development SQLApplication for Python Django  more..

Khan

Mobile: +91 9446600368
Location: Thane Maharashtra , Online (Auckland)
Qualification: BSCIT

Experience: Good knowledge in python Programming Core knowledge in SQL Application for Python Django  more..

Krishna

Mobile: +91 9446600368
Location: Jabalpur, Online (Auckland)
Qualification: Post Graduation

Experience: Technical skills:-HTML CSS Javascript Bootstrap PHP leravel MySQL SQL WordPress Experience:-php developer in Jabalpur experience and WordPress developer in Bangalore  more..

vivek

Mobile: +91 91884 77559
Location: Maharashtra, Online (Auckland)
Qualification: MCS

Experience: As a software tester my skills include: - **Manual and Automated Testing:** Proficient in creating and executing test cases test  more..

Ajmiyamol

Mobile: +91 91884 77559
Location: Kottayam, Online (Auckland)
Qualification: BSC,MSC, PGDCA

Experience: Php java html python  more..

Rohit

Mobile: +91 9446600368
Location: Lucknow, Online (Auckland)
Qualification: Btech

Experience: Flutter and dart programming with IoS and Android  more..

R.Jeniha

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Auckland)
Qualification: B.sc computer science

Experience: 4 years of experience Proficient in figma Certified in web design   more..

Vivek

Mobile: +91 9446600368
Location: Haryana, Online (Auckland)
Qualification: BCA

Experience: I have 2year of experience in python (django) html css java script I have created some utility dashboards and controlling  more..

Anjana

Mobile: +91 91884 77559
Location: pathanamthitta, Online (Auckland)
Qualification: B.E cse

Experience: skills: basic programming skills experience: i am fresher no experience Application for Python Django  more..

Rituraj

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Auckland)
Qualification: BCA

Experience: I am highly skilled in python mysql selenium django git github dsa matplotlib ts discord py html css wikia And  more..

Gaurav

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Auckland)
Qualification: B.tech

Experience: Html css javascript bootstrap react java php SQL cloud computing aws  more..

Gohel

Mobile: +91 91884 77559
Location: Gujarat, Online (Auckland)
Qualification: Mca Management

Experience: My skill is flutter Android api database firebase ui improvement api integration working on application developer and I have completed  more..

Abhay

Mobile: +91 91884 77559
Location: Shahajahanpur, Online (Auckland)
Qualification: three year diploma in computer science and engineering

Experience: I have one year of experience as a software developer My skills are in Python Django Django rest framework PHP  more..

Asfand

Mobile: +91 9446600368
Location: Lahore, Pakistan, Online (Auckland)
Qualification: BS software engineer

Experience: MERN stack developer having four years hands on experience in Reactjs redux nodejs with express and mongodb   more..

Nidhi

Mobile: +91 8301010866
Location: Mumbai, Online (Auckland)
Qualification: B. Tech (Computer science?)

Experience: I have completed 6months software testing course from quality software technologies And now I am certified software tester Application for  more..

sharuk

Mobile: +91 91884 77559
Location: Kerala, Online (Auckland)
Qualification: MCA (masters in computer applications)

Experience: Python Django Flask php Javascript React Js JQuery Rest API HTML CSS SQL MySQL Stored procedures MVC Framework Ajax Git  more..

Jayeeta

Mobile: +91 98474 90866
Location: West Bengal, Online (Auckland)
Qualification: Graduation

Experience: I have 1 5 year freelancing experience and 3 months office experience in graphic design retouching illustration I have also  more..

Sagar

Mobile: +91 91884 77559
Location: Pune , Online (Auckland)
Qualification: Computer Engineering

Experience: Skills :-Full Stack python developer Freshar Application for Python Django  more..

Rupa

Mobile: +91 89210 61945
Location: Erode, Online (Auckland)
Qualification: Bsc cs

Experience: Having 1 year experience in flutter 1 year experience in Android application development Worked with cloud firebase  more..

Md

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Auckland)
Qualification: Graduation

Experience: Manual testing Automation testing java selenium testNg junit jira |   more..

Amrita

Mobile: +91 98474 90866
Location: Uttar Pradesh, Online (Auckland)
Qualification: B.Tech

Experience: I have completed 6 months experience at Inventia Technology Consultant Pvt Ltd as a Junior Quality Analyst I have understanding  more..

Abhijeet

Mobile: +91 91884 77559
Location: West Bengal, Online (Auckland)
Qualification: M.C.A

Experience: Having 6 yrs of experience in development using various technologies Primarily work in java Application for Java Spring  more..

Dharaviya

Mobile: +91 91884 77559
Location: Gujarat, Online (Auckland)
Qualification: Diploma mechanical running

Experience: Working in mechanical parts manufacturing unit And development department I am a making a customer drawing in company format and  more..

Aman

Mobile: +91 91884 77559
Location: Haldwani, Online (Auckland)
Qualification: BA

Experience: 2 years experience in seo Skills - keywords research content writer on page optimization English language Work with Time management  more..

Sanket

Mobile: +91 91884 77559
Location: Gujarat, Online (Auckland)
Qualification: BE Mechanical

Experience: Exper in development 3D solid works 2D autocad  more..

Manikanta

Mobile: +91 98474 90866
Location: Andhra Pradesh, Online (Auckland)
Qualification: B.Tech

Experience: With over 3 years of experience in Python and Django development I have a strong foundation in building and maintaining  more..

SureshKannan

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Auckland)
Qualification: B. E

Experience: Story Writing Design Thinking are my skills I am currently working as a graphic design tutor in Academy of Media  more..

gopi

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Auckland)
Qualification: Btech

Experience: Flutter dart I have 1 5 years of experience as a Flutter developer  more..

Swathi

Mobile: +91 89210 61945
Location: Kerala, Online (Auckland)
Qualification: B-Tech

Experience: User interface design User persona creation Wireframing Prototyping Empathy mapping Competitive analysis User research Adobe xd Figma Sketch Adobe photoshop  more..

Mohammad

Mobile: +91 91884 77559
Location: Maharashtra, Online (Auckland)
Qualification: Bachelor of Engineering

Experience: With hands-on experience in Salesforce development and administration I gained practical experience in developing Apex classes triggers Lightning Web Components  more..

Hadassah

Mobile: +91 9895490866
Location: Kerala, Online (Auckland)
Qualification: B.Tech

Experience: i am a graduate in B Tech in cs and have an excellent knowledge in python prog language and several  more..

shreya

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Auckland)
Qualification: Mca

Experience: I am aware with python machine learning deep learning I am pursuing the ceh certificate from ec council  more..

Mukul

Mobile: +91 9895490866
Location: Uttar Pradesh, Online (Auckland)
Qualification: B. Tech (cse)

Experience: I'm Fresher python full stack developer with a strong background in building robust Web application with Django and all front-end  more..

Trupti

Mobile: +91 91884 77559
Location: Maharashtra, Online (Auckland)
Qualification: Bachelor of computer science

Experience: Python(django flask) Web development C C++ |   more..

Anzar

Mobile: +91 9446600368
Location: Lucknow , Online (Auckland)
Qualification: Bca

Experience: I have more than 3 year of experience in handling Nation as well as international projects I Have to handle  more..

Abhishek

Mobile: +91 9895490866
Location: Odisha, Online (Auckland)
Qualification: B. Tech

Experience: Html css javascript react js  more..

Chandu

Mobile: +91 91884 77559
Location: Kerala, Online (Auckland)
Qualification: Diploma in civil engineering

Experience: VAPT Ethical hacking Cybersecurity Web and mobile application security testing XDR MDR EDR monitoring Email security Redteaming purple teaming incident  more..

Mirza

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Auckland)
Qualification: 12th

Experience: I professional graphic design and photography  more..

RamkumarKV

Mobile: +91 8301010866
Location: Bangalore, Online (Auckland)
Qualification: Msc-IT

Experience: Functional testing Integration testing System testing Regression testing RetestingApplication for Software Testing  more..

Madhu

Mobile: +91 91884 77559
Location: Telangana, Online (Auckland)
Qualification: bsc

Experience: Over all 3 Years of experience 3 years in Graphic Designing • Proficient in Adobe Creative Suite (Photoshop Illustrator Coral  more..

kshatrupa

Mobile: +91 9895490866
Location: Maharashtra, Online (Auckland)
Qualification: Bachelor of Vocational (IT)

Experience: SDLC STLC Regression testing Integration testing Smoke testing automation testing core Java I am fresher and also immediate joiner   more..

Murugeswari

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Auckland)
Qualification: 12th

Experience: Good afternoon sir mam Hii I'm murugeswari graphic designer I'm a active and strong own design making drawing well problem  more..

Anjali

Mobile: +91 8301010866
Location: Madhya Pradesh, Online (Auckland)
Qualification: BSC computer science

Experience: I have knowledge of basic programming language like html CSS javascript & python I'm a fresher I don't have experience  more..

Himanshu

Mobile: +91 98474 90866
Location: Maharashtra, Online (Auckland)
Qualification: Mcm

Experience: Graphic designer Motion graphic designer Video editing Website developer APP DEVELOPER  more..

SURYA

Mobile: +91 91884 77559
Location: Bangalore, Online (Auckland)
Qualification: B.E

Experience: Java MySQL HTML CSS JavaScript Worked as 6 months intern as front-end developer and completed Web development project Application for  more..

harshranjan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Auckland)
Qualification: B.TECH

Experience: I believe I am an excellent fit for this position due to my strong technical skills and hands-on project experience  more..

Saurabh

Mobile: +91 9895490866
Location: Maharashtra, Online (Auckland)
Qualification: B.E. Automobile Engineering

Experience: I have strong practice in Autocad design also design skill |   more..

G

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Auckland)
Qualification: M.Sc

Experience: I have 3 yoe in software testing I am a good team player with good communication   more..

Jaafer

Mobile: +91 9895490866
Location: Coimbatore, Online (Auckland)
Qualification: B com e-commerce

Experience: Having knowledge with some seo off page works like blog commenting directory submission classified ads Quora and handling social media  more..

Sreeshna

Mobile: +91 8301010866
Location: Kochi, Online (Auckland)
Qualification: Msc computer science

Experience: Completed my software testing course in soften technologies institute kochi kadavanthara   more..

Siddhika

Mobile: +91 9446600368
Location: Pune, Online (Auckland)
Qualification: Btech CSE (Data Science)

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Khan

Mobile: +91 91884 77559
Location: Maharashtra, Online (Auckland)
Qualification: B.E (Bachelors in Computer Engineering)

Experience: Cybersecurity expertise Proficient in Python programming Automation specialist Skilled in web development Experienced in freelancing for 4+ years Completed over  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land
Internship/projects in auckland

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er